## Deployment

Heads up: as of v4.2, Ledgerlark emits payroll exports in the new columnar format, and the old fixed-width writer is gone. Downstream at Finchworth Payroll this is already live, so don't roll back past 4.2. Deploy with the usual blue-green flow. The exporter expects the following configuration values at startup.

config for bahop-baduf:
[kasion]
team = lamath
access_code = ac_d807e5
host = kasion.paliqcloud.corp
port = 4000
owner = julix.tamvan
peer = frair.qorvelsoft.local

## Runbook: Gustline fan-out stalls

If alerts stop flowing to regional subscribers, check the fan-out lag dashboard first — anything over two minutes means a stuck partition. Usually a worker restart clears it; don't bounce the whole fleet unless three or more regions are lagging. If subscribers complain about duplicates, that's expected during recovery, so reassure them. Before touching anything, compare the live settings against the expected configuration values below.

deployment values, kahip-bagag:
[quenvan]
port = 8443
region = east-3
host = quenvan.tolvaqforge.corp
team = casok
timeout_ms = 1000
retries = 4

# Flaglight Rollouts — Approvals

Quick version for on-call: any rollout touching more than 5% of traffic needs an approval in Flaglight before the ramp continues. Kill switches don't need approval — just flip them and note it in the incident channel. Scheduled ramps pause automatically if error budget burns hot. If you're stuck at 2 a.m. with a pending approval, there's one person authorized to override, and that's the approver below.

account owner for tagep-bafof: Norael Gilax Juleth